Application

Co-packaged optics integrates optical engines close to switch ASICs or AI accelerators. Fiber array bonding is a critical process because optical coupling efficiency depends on precise alignment between fiber arrays and silicon photonic interfaces.

02 · Challenge

Challenge

CPO assembly requires extremely tight alignment stability. UV adhesive shrinkage, inconsistent dose, or uncontrolled curing can shift fiber position and reduce coupling efficiency. As CPO moves toward higher-volume manufacturing, process verification becomes increasingly important.
